Quote:
Originally Posted by Rondo1 View Post
I pulled off the inline solenoid and line and replaced it with the new solid fuel line. This time it continued to run well above 45-50mph.

I cannot explain why this test failed previously unless there was some debris in the main shut off valve.

Yes, I have replaced the bowl screen, checked and rechecked it. Have many in stock.

Regardless, I am calling this fixed! I will definitely add that stand up filter.

Snyders pictures the stand up filter on page A-144 of their 2019 catalog . They call the part a gas tank screen .The part number is A-9193-T Price $5.50
